13 x 16 Living Room Layout Ideas

The first step in designing your living room is to determine the layout. With a 13 x 16 space, you have several options for arranging your furniture. One popular layout is the L-shaped design, where the longer side of the room is used for seating and the shorter side for a TV or fireplace. Another option is to create two seating areas, one larger and one smaller, and use the remaining space for a focal point, such as a window or piece of art.

13 x 16 Living Room Furniture Arrangement

The key to a successful furniture arrangement in a 13 x 16 living room is to create balance. Start by placing the largest piece of furniture, such as a sofa or sectional, against one of the longer walls. Then, arrange the rest of the furniture around it, leaving enough space for traffic flow. If you have a smaller space, consider using furniture with a smaller footprint, such as armless chairs or a loveseat, to make the room feel more spacious.

13 x 16 Living Room Color Schemes

The color scheme you choose for your living room can have a big impact on the overall look and feel of the space. For a 13 x 16 room, it's best to stick with light and neutral colors to make the room feel more open and spacious. Shades of white, beige, and light grey are great options, and you can add pops of color with accessories and accent pieces. You can also use a monochromatic color scheme, where you use different shades of the same color, to create a cohesive and elegant look.

13 x 16 Living Room Design with TV

If you enjoy watching TV in your living room, you'll want to make sure it is placed in a comfortable and functional spot. In a 13 x 16 space, you can place the TV on the shorter wall, opposite the main seating area. You can also consider mounting the TV on the wall to save space and create a cleaner look. To balance out the TV, you can add a bookshelf or console table on the other side of the wall to create a symmetrical layout.

13 x 16 Living Room Design with Bay Window

If your living room has a bay window, you have a unique opportunity to create a cozy and charming space. Consider placing a small seating area in front of the bay window, with a loveseat or two chairs and a small coffee table. You can also add a window seat for additional seating and storage. To make the most of the natural light, use light and airy fabrics for curtains or blinds, and add some plants or flowers on the windowsill to bring the outdoors in.

Maximizing Space with Furniture

living room 13 x 16 design When designing a living room 13 x 16 , it is important to choose furniture that is proportionate to the size of the room. Oversized furniture can make the room feel cramped and cluttered, while too small furniture can make the space look empty. Consider using multi-functional pieces such as ottomans with storage or a coffee table with built-in shelves. This will not only save space, but also provide additional storage options. Invest in modular furniture that can be rearranged to suit different occasions, such as movie nights or game nights.

Utilizing Vertical Space

living room 13 x 16 design Don't forget about the vertical space when designing a living room 13 x 16 . This often neglected area can provide additional storage and add visual interest to the room. Consider installing shelves or cabinets on the walls, or using tall bookcases to display decorative items. Hang curtains or drapes from ceiling to floor to create the illusion of higher ceilings and make the room feel more spacious. You can also add mirrors on the walls to reflect light and create the illusion of a larger space.
